Transaction 08140e461f75896f0fa9142d26f8a2a9574bdc925e38395751cc560e113aee37

2 Input
2 Outputs
  • 08140e461f75896f0fa9142d26f8a2a9574bdc925e38395751cc560e113aee37:0
  • value  5631128
    address  396n3RXnfE3j3fyjHXcce1RGJqtsERAyqM
  • 08140e461f75896f0fa9142d26f8a2a9574bdc925e38395751cc560e113aee37:1
  • value  2524149
    address  3PDn8TaCBvzAXpBiQoTCWUci5dtCdo4tJW